The description for choosing a neutral alignment states that it opens the way for new defenses and weapons, along with its' other benefits. However, I've never noticed any new techs under the weapon or armor trees. Is there a way to mod the game so that neutrals get parts of the good and evil arsenal?
Neutral was supposed to get new weapons and defenses, but they never got implemented for some reason. I rectified this a little in my mod, by making the Nano Ripper (MD weapon), Superior Duranthium (Armor) and one of the Good Shield techs (can't remember the name right now) Neutral-only.
A tech can't have two Alignment-requirements. You have to choose between one or the other. So it isn't possible to give Neutral weapons and defenses from Evil and Good, without removing them from the other alignments.
Actually, you can make a cloned tech and change the alignment required, the AI and player can only research it after they are that alignment.
Does that work without changing the Internal Name? I have to try that.
Edit: It does work. Very interesting. The only problem would then be the Evil weapons themselves. They are build on purpose to be as painful as possible to their targets, which wouldn't really fit for a Neutral alignment.
Interesting indeed...most other games would have a seizure over that, but apparently not GCII...
The way I improved this is just by editting the description of neutral alignment so that instead of saying it grants bonus weapons and defenses that it grants 'additional trade and research techs' because that's what it actually does.
